Global investment firm takes c...

Announced on New Year’s Eve, Ralph Sonnenberg, the controlling shareholder of Hunter Douglas Group, has entered into a definitive agreement to transfer a controlling interest in the company to 3G Capital, a global investment firm and private partnership.
The Sonnenberg family will continue to hold a 25% interest in Hunter Douglas, pro forma... READ MORE

Major 2022 trade fairs cancelled

Two major trade fairs for the window coverings industry have been cancelled as the coronavirus pandemic restrictions and tightened borders made the shows untenable.
Messe Stuttgart said in a release that it was postponing R+T Stuttgart until 2024, however... READ MORE

BMAA COLUMN – JANUARY 2022

The Blind Manufacturers’ Association of Australia’s Annual General Meeting and Members General Meeting were held on 19th November. As with most meetings in the past 18 months, members were not able to meet in person as our meetings have been impacted by Covid-19 restrictions and border closures. Fortunately we have access to technology platforms and we have embraced Zoom, although missing the camaraderie and networking that was a feature of face-to-face meetings in the past.
